sql給變量賦值的方法 請教mysql觸發(fā)器語句中變量使用?
請教mysql觸發(fā)器語句中變量使用?選擇firstname,@flag:=1作為用戶的標(biāo)志。在mysql中,局部變量用@符號標(biāo)識,@flag:=1是使用flag變量保存數(shù)據(jù)1,并設(shè)置其別名。mysql
請教mysql觸發(fā)器語句中變量使用?
選擇firstname,@flag:=1作為用戶的標(biāo)志。在mysql中,局部變量用@符號標(biāo)識,@flag:=1是使用flag變量保存數(shù)據(jù)1,并設(shè)置其別名。
mysql進(jìn):在存儲過程中用select如何給變量賦值?
存儲過程特定于庫。有些操作是通過一段代碼對庫執(zhí)行的。具體的代碼格式如下:(R
賦值給變量:(R)定義存儲過程中的變量;(R)賦值給存儲過程中的變量;(R)存儲過程的主體是存儲過程的實例;(R)存儲過程的參數(shù)有三種類型:in/out/inout。In是可在存儲過程中使用的傳入類參數(shù),out是可設(shè)置為外部變量的值,inout是同時具有兩個函數(shù)的函數(shù)。例如,要刪除存儲過程,請使用Mysql存儲該過程。例如,if else then語句、case語句或While end While語句:例如:sprintf(query,“select*from history where serialnumber=”%s“and adtcode=”%s“l(fā)imit 1”,datastr,modulename)
if(!MySQL)real查詢(MySQL,query,(unsigned long)strlen(query)){
res=MySQLuuuu使用結(jié)果(MySQL)
numfields=MySQLuu字段uuuu計數(shù)(MySQL)
while(row=MySQLuuu取數(shù)uuuuuu行(res)){
fprintf(outfile,“rn”
length=MySQLuuu取數(shù)(res)
fields=MySQLuu取數(shù)字段(res)
for(i=0 i)